“The Boss of Sauce Squad” Chicken Guy! is Opening in Winter Park

Guy Fieri's Chicken Restaurant is Set to Open The Summer of 2021.

Not to ruffle any feathers, but a new boss is coming to town. The boss of “sauce squad” Chicken Guy! is set to open in Winter Park this summer. The restaurant will be located at 818 S Orlando Ave, across from Krave Tea and neighboring Hummus House.

The “founding feathers” of Chicken Guy! include celebrity chef Guy Fieri and renowned restauranteur, Robert Earl. The brand serves chicken tenders that are “hand-pounded to maximize crunch” according to their official website. “Brined in fresh lemon juice, pickle brine and buttermilk, and infused with fresh herbs,” these tenders will not disappoint, especially when paired with the brand’s wide selection of sauces.

The tenders and sandwiches can be paired with signature sauces such as Curry Mayo, Avocado Crema, Donkey Sauce (“Mayo + Roasted Garlic + Mustard + Worcestershire + Lemon”), Nashville Hot Honey, Peri Peri, Sweet Sriracha BBQ and more.

Chicken Guy!’s location on Orange Ave is also going to have a drive-thru, for anyone with a craving for chicken and sauces on the go.
